XinHai Elementary school was founded in 1986 by principal Chen Wen Chin. After 6 years of constructions, including illigal structures removal, underground water pipes replacement, and underground parking lot etc. , a once barren hillside sitted a beautiful school, which was then officially opened in 1992. A generous amount new electric devices such as videotape editors, CCD camers, equipements for language center ,and computers were purchased to create a sound learning environment for students.
When Ms . Dong Su Zhen took over as the second principal, she managed to raised 25 million dollers and built a library in order for studnets to develop the habit of reading. She also eliminated blind spots in the school, making them into open fields for scouts and open education activities. On one hand, she actively promoted the idea of small group learning style, integrating courses and teaching themes. On the other hand, she encouraged teachers to form peer learning group to help each other with research and teaching. XinHai was set to be a professional and energetic school.
Mr. Chiu Chun Tang the third principal had a vision of “love, learning, inheritance” for the school, and helped develop deep-plow reading and martial arts education as the school’s special focuses. He then was dedicated into creating a artful and aesthetic campus with the idea of “Art in life, life in art.” Principal Chiu had led the school to win several competitions in martial arts.
In 2008, the fourth principal Xiu Jin Lui promoted morning martial arts training sessions, and with the help of the president of the parents association, the school was allowed to recruit full-time martial arts coaches. Mr. Xiu also recruited full-time librarians in order to put the library into better use and was later givin an award due to the promotion. In 2011, the library was remodeled and renamed “The blessing of books”, making the campus a better environment for reading. Principal Xiu was actively engaged in different projects of arts and humanities of the Department of Education, and helped XinHai elementary school win the title of the model school of the education of arts and humanities.
Because we believe that learning only happens at a safe campus, the school values safty issues of students and fecilities maintanmance and was certified a WHO-CCCSP campus. We also rearranged classrooms and made space for martial arts, subjects, special education, visials, history of school, central system for drinking water, and survillance system. The students were also included in the wall painting project, making the school fences a masterpiece. XinHai elementary school hence received a silver award for the act in 2010 and purchased tablets, electric whiteboards, and built a studio, making an upgrade on the hardwares.
In 2014, after becoming the fifth principal, Mr. Li San Huang continued the improvement by completing meeting rooms, consulting rooms, breast-feeding rooms, and courtyard and hallways reconstruction. He then helped establish XinHa gallery and the basketball courts. In the next two year, Li had also brought an airconditioning system, a rainwater recycle system, and an elevator into the school.
XinHaI had put a great amount of effort into various aspects, resulting in winning a number of awards in the fields of art and humanity and reading. With the guide of our sixth principal Chen Wei Hong, XinHai was able to promote school safety and diverse learning and encourage creativity. He also integrated the administrative staffs and teachers, avtively marketing XinHai elementary school.
Pprincipal Chen has givin impetus to teachers’ peer community, encouraging teachers to participate in different projects of the Department of Education. With the hard work of principal Chen and the teams, XinHai elementary school had a successful transformation into a bilingual school in 2012.
Students in XinHai are exposed to a variety of curricula and activities such as martial arts, reading, social science, information technology, ecology, and languages. Students were also opffered the opportunities to connect with schools in central and southern Taiwan, and further with the Fukuoka league of elementary schools from Japan. Students are encourage to participate in extra curricula such as martial arts club, track teams, march band, basketball team, table tennis team, and choir etc, and have won many competitions. In 2022, we started international interactivity with Abbotsford Primary School.
The school initiated a hardware upgrade in 2018, from subjects classrooms renovation to building nursey school. And in 2019, the school completed teachers’ lab, the solarpower system, and the aircoditioning system in classrooms for kids with special needs.
